Using Windows Sound Recorder
Windows includes a simple sound recording application. It looks like a tape recorder panel, and is easy to use. Sound recorder can be used to record with a microphone or audio input. It can also be used for simple editing, mixing, and adding effects to sound files.

In Windows XP
Select Start ->, All Programs ->, Accessories ->, Entertainment ->, and Sound Recorder.

In Windows 98 and Windows 2000
Select Start ->, Programs ->, Accessories ->, Entertainment ->, and Sound Recorder.

High quality recordings can create large sound files. This is normally not a problem if the recordings will be placed on a CD-ROM. However, if the recordings will be part of a downloaded file, the large size could present a problem. The quality of the recordings and playback can be changed by Windows Sound Recorder.
